Search for Majora (German: Gesucht wird Majora) is a 1949 West German crime film directed by Hermann Pfeiffer and starring Lotte Koch, Hermann Speelmans and Camilla Horn. It was shot at the Euphono Studios in Düsseldorf and on location around the city and its vicinity, including at Burg Castle. The film's sets were designed by the art director Alfred Bütow.

Synopsis

Two returning prisoners of war attempt to find and deliver the formula for a revolutionary new synthetic fibre called Majora to the widow of the inventor, Professor Otto who told them its hidden whereabouts shortly before dying in a prisoner of war camp. They soon find a number of different figures on their trail including criminals and foreign spies.
